So What’s Michael Avenatti Doing After Federal Charges? Repeatedly Attacking Donald Trump Jr. And Nike.

John Bickley

It’s been a particularly tumultuous last few weeks for celebrity attorney Michael Avenatti, who rose to national fame by representing porn star Stormy Daniels (the two have since parted ways, and not on good terms) but is now facing two federal lawsuits, one of which involves allegedly attempting to “shake down” one of the most powerful companies in the world, Nike Inc., in meetings caught on tape by the FBI.

So without Daniels and their campaign to finally topple Trump for the #resistance, and with serious federal charges hanging over his head, what is the lawyer who once appeared on CNN 59 times in less than two months doing with all his spare time? Well, online he is repeatedly hammering Nike and Trump’s eldest son, Donald Trump Jr.
